Akashi Red is a Japanese whisky known for its approachable and versatile character. Crafted at the White Oak Distillery, it offers a smooth and easy-drinking experience that is perfect for whisky enthusiasts and newcomers alike. With its subtle flavors of vanilla, caramel, and oak, it is a great choice for sipping neat, on the rocks, or in your favorite whisky cocktails.

Akashi Red is listed by PourBud as World Whisky from Akashi, with an origin linked to Japan. Its listed ingredients include Malted barley, pure water, yeast. The available production notes identify Malting, Mashing & Fermentation, Distillation, Cask Aging, Blending & Bottling as part of its making or maturation context. The recorded flavour profile highlights Delicate, Floral, Balanced, Refined. Serving references in the catalog include Highball (Mizuwari), Neat, On the Rocks, depending on the style and bottle guidance. Food-pairing notes connect it with Sushi, Sashimi, Grilled Wagyu, Tempura.
